Bird
Raised Fist0
SEO Fundamentalsknowledge~10 mins

Why keyword research is the SEO foundation - Visual Breakdown

Choose your learning style10 modes available

Start learning this pattern below

Jump into concepts and practice - no test required

or
Recommended
Test this pattern10 questions across easy, medium, and hard to know if this pattern is strong
Concept Flow - Why keyword research is the SEO foundation
Start: Website Goal
Identify Target Audience
Keyword Research
Select Relevant Keywords
Optimize Website Content
Improve Search Rankings
Attract Targeted Visitors
Achieve Website Goals
This flow shows how keyword research connects website goals to attracting the right visitors by guiding content optimization.
Execution Sample
SEO Fundamentals
1. Define website goal
2. Research keywords people use
3. Choose keywords matching goal
4. Use keywords in content
5. Monitor visitor growth
This simple step list shows how keyword research leads to better website content and more visitors.
Analysis Table
StepActionInput/ConditionResult/Output
1Define website goalWhat is the website about?Clear goal set (e.g., sell shoes)
2Research keywordsUse tools to find popular search termsList of keywords related to shoes
3Select keywordsChoose keywords matching goal and audienceTarget keywords selected (e.g., 'running shoes')
4Optimize contentAdd keywords naturally in text and tagsContent ready for search engines
5Monitor resultsCheck website traffic and rankingsSee increase in visitors searching for chosen keywords
6Adjust strategyIf traffic low, refine keywords or contentImproved keyword targeting or content
7Repeat processContinuously update keywords and contentSustained or improved SEO performance
💡 Process repeats to keep SEO effective and aligned with audience search behavior
State Tracker
VariableStartAfter Step 2After Step 3After Step 4After Step 5Final
Website GoalUndefinedDefined (e.g., sell shoes)DefinedDefinedDefinedDefined
Keyword ListEmptyPopulated with many keywordsFiltered to target keywordsUsed in contentUsed in contentUpdated regularly
ContentBasicBasicBasicOptimized with keywordsOptimizedContinuously improved
Visitor TrafficLow or unknownLow or unknownLow or unknownStarting to increaseIncreasingMonitored and adjusted
Key Insights - 3 Insights
Why can't we just write content without keyword research?
Without keyword research (see Step 2 and 3 in execution_table), content may not match what people search for, so visitors won't find the website easily.
Why do we need to repeat keyword research regularly?
Search trends change over time (see Step 7 in execution_table), so updating keywords keeps the website relevant and visible to the audience.
Is it enough to just add keywords anywhere in the content?
No, keywords must be used naturally and in important places (Step 4), so content stays readable and ranks well without penalties.
Visual Quiz - 3 Questions
Test your understanding
Look at the execution_table, at which step do we choose the keywords that match the website goal?
AStep 2: Research keywords
BStep 3: Select keywords
CStep 4: Optimize content
DStep 5: Monitor results
💡 Hint
Check the 'Action' column for selecting keywords matching the goal.
According to variable_tracker, what happens to visitor traffic after Step 5?
AIt starts to increase
BIt decreases
CIt stays the same
DIt becomes zero
💡 Hint
Look at the 'Visitor Traffic' row after Step 5.
If we skip Step 7 (Repeat process), what is likely to happen over time?
AVisitor traffic will remain constant forever
BSEO performance will improve automatically
CSEO performance may decline as search trends change
DWebsite goal will change automatically
💡 Hint
Refer to the exit_note and Step 7 in execution_table about repeating the process.
Concept Snapshot
Keyword research finds what people search for.
Choose keywords that match your website goal.
Use keywords naturally in your content.
Monitor and update keywords regularly.
This builds a strong SEO foundation.
Full Transcript
Keyword research is the base of SEO because it helps you understand what words people use to find things related to your website. First, you set a clear goal for your website. Then, you research keywords that people type in search engines. Next, you pick the keywords that best match your goal and audience. After that, you add these keywords naturally into your website content. You then watch how many visitors come and how your site ranks. If needed, you adjust your keywords or content. This process repeats to keep your website visible and attract the right visitors.

Practice

(1/5)
1. Why is keyword research considered the foundation of SEO?
easy
A. Because it identifies the words people use to search online
B. Because it improves website design
C. Because it increases website loading speed
D. Because it creates social media posts

Solution

  1. Step 1: Understand the purpose of keyword research

    Keyword research finds the exact words and phrases people type into search engines.
  2. Step 2: Connect keyword research to SEO foundation

    Using these keywords helps create content that matches what users want, improving search rankings.
  3. Final Answer:

    Because it identifies the words people use to search online -> Option A
  4. Quick Check:

    Keyword research = Finding search words [OK]
Hint: Focus on what users type in search engines [OK]
Common Mistakes:
  • Confusing keyword research with website design
  • Thinking it speeds up the website
  • Mixing it with social media tasks
2. Which of the following is a correct step in keyword research?
easy
A. Guessing popular words without data
B. Analyzing what words people search for
C. Ignoring search trends
D. Writing content before choosing keywords

Solution

  1. Step 1: Identify proper keyword research steps

    Keyword research involves analyzing real search data to find popular words.
  2. Step 2: Eliminate incorrect options

    Guessing or ignoring trends is not effective; content should follow keyword choice.
  3. Final Answer:

    Analyzing what words people search for -> Option B
  4. Quick Check:

    Keyword research = Analyze search words [OK]
Hint: Look for data-driven steps in keyword research [OK]
Common Mistakes:
  • Guessing keywords without data
  • Ignoring search trends
  • Writing content before keyword analysis
3. Consider this scenario: You find that the keyword "best running shoes" has high search volume but also high competition. What is the likely SEO outcome if you target this keyword without a strong strategy?
medium
A. Your website will easily rank #1
B. Your website will be penalized by search engines
C. Your website may struggle to rank due to competition
D. Your website will get banned

Solution

  1. Step 1: Understand keyword competition impact

    High competition means many websites try to rank for the same keyword, making it harder to rank.
  2. Step 2: Predict SEO outcome without strong strategy

    Without strong SEO efforts, your site will likely struggle to appear on top search results.
  3. Final Answer:

    Your website may struggle to rank due to competition -> Option C
  4. Quick Check:

    High competition = Hard to rank [OK]
Hint: High competition means ranking is difficult [OK]
Common Mistakes:
  • Assuming easy #1 ranking with high competition
  • Thinking search engines penalize competition
  • Confusing competition with banning
4. You wrote content targeting the keyword "cheap laptops" but your website traffic is low. Which of these is the most likely error in your keyword research?
medium
A. You published content too quickly
B. You used too many keywords in the content
C. You ignored website design
D. You chose a keyword with no search volume

Solution

  1. Step 1: Analyze low traffic cause

    If a keyword has no or very low search volume, few people look for it, so traffic stays low.
  2. Step 2: Identify keyword research mistake

    Choosing a keyword without search volume means poor keyword research.
  3. Final Answer:

    You chose a keyword with no search volume -> Option D
  4. Quick Check:

    No search volume = Low traffic [OK]
Hint: Check keyword search volume before using it [OK]
Common Mistakes:
  • Ignoring search volume importance
  • Blaming website design for keyword issues
  • Thinking publishing speed affects keyword traffic
5. You want to improve your website's visibility for a niche topic. Which keyword research approach best supports this goal?
hard
A. Focus on long-tail keywords with moderate search volume
B. Target broad, highly competitive keywords only
C. Use random popular keywords unrelated to your niche
D. Avoid keywords and rely on social media only

Solution

  1. Step 1: Understand niche SEO strategy

    Niche topics benefit from long-tail keywords that are specific and less competitive but still searched.
  2. Step 2: Evaluate keyword options

    Broad keywords are too competitive; unrelated keywords don't attract the right audience; social media alone is insufficient.
  3. Final Answer:

    Focus on long-tail keywords with moderate search volume -> Option A
  4. Quick Check:

    Niche SEO = Long-tail keywords [OK]
Hint: Use specific long-tail keywords for niche topics [OK]
Common Mistakes:
  • Choosing only broad, competitive keywords
  • Using unrelated popular keywords
  • Ignoring keyword research for social media